Chessel Bay Local Nature Reserve is on the eastern bank of the river Itchen, south of Northam Bridge. It's the only remaining long stretch of undeveloped, natural shoreline, with mudflats providing feeding grounds for wading birds and wildfowl. Litter is a major environmental problem, mainly brought in by the tides, and Chessel Bay's Friends now organise a twice-yearly litterpick.
